| evil-olive wrote:
| de-dupe in ZFS is a "here be dragons" sort of feature, best
| left alone unless you're already familiar with ZFS
| administration and understand the tradeoffs it brings [0]
|
| in this case, the files being stored are compressed archives
| (NAR files) so the block-level dedupe that ZFS does would
| probably find very little to work with, because the duplicated
| content would be at different offsets within each archive.
|
| beyond that, there's also the issue that they would need a
| single ZFS pool with 500TB+ of storage (given the current
| ~425TB size). that's certainly doable with ZFS, but the
| hardware needed for that server would be...non-trivial. and of
| course that's just a single host, they would want multiple of
| those servers for redundancy. distributed object storage like
| S3 is a much better fit for that volume of data.

| anderskaseorg wrote:
| NixOS binary caches are secured by public-key signatures, as
| well as HTTPS. Hashes for all source artifacts are checked by
| builders, and this is strongly enforced by a build sandbox
| that disables network access for derivations without a known
| output hash. NixOS is leading the effort toward reproducible
| builds (https://reproducible.nixos.org/), with many sources
| of nonreproducibility automatically ruled out by design.
|
| Supply chain security is of course a massively multifaceted
| technical and social problem, but I'm curious what other
| distributions you think are doing it better in practice?

| tikhonj wrote:
| The equivalent of mirroring would be using a CDN. I
| understand that NixOS already does this through Fastly.
|
| The problem is that the base data is substantial (425 TiB)
| and expensive to store on S3. Just mirroring the base data
| would not change this. Some sort of way to distribute the 425
| TiB among multiple hosts/etc might help, but seems like that
| would be _really_ complicated to manage reliably--much harder
| than finding a new sponsor or moving off S3 to some more
| efficient alternative.

| dwohnitmok wrote:
| This is probably in part explained by the sheer size of
| nixpkgs. It's the largest and freshest (i.e. with the most up-
| to-date versions) package repository among Linux package
| managers (see
| https://repology.org/repositories/statistics/total).
|
| Unlike Arch it also is not a rolling release package repository
| and has both unstable and stable branches that it needs to
| maintain (along with different versions for each). In fact, the
| NixOS cache keeps _every version of every package that has ever
| been built and stored in the cache_ so that binary versions of
| all historical package versions are available.
|
| Finally it also includes packages for MacOS binaries as well as
| Linux ones.
|
| I'm frankly surprised it actually costs as little as it does
| given that it's using pretty expensive S3 storage for
| everything.
